Abstract(in English) | To establish the private channel for area owner's wireless local area network (WLAN) systems, periodic medium reservation scheme has been proposed. In the scheme, guard stations spatially distributed in the private space send network allocation vector (NAV) frames periodically. Periodic NAV frames notify the medium reservation period to the visitor's BSS (Basic Service Set), and the visitor's BSSs that hear NAV frames defer the access to the medium. However, because of the vulnerable and unpredictable propagation of wireless signal, the transmitted NAV frames propagates throughout the private space and spills over to the outside of the private space. Excessive propagation of NAV frames will interfere third-party BSSs existing outside the private space. As a countermeasure against this problem, this paper proposes a new NAV frame transmission scheme using Leaky Coaxial (LCX) cable. In the proposed scheme, the NAV frames are transmitted through LCX cables installed in the private space. Since the propagation area of NAV frames is finely controlled by LCX, the resource reservation period can be notified everywhere in the private space without interfering the transmission of third-party BSSs existing outside the private space. Numerical results confirm that the proposed scheme enhances the transmission performance of third-party BSSs existing outside space while suppressing the transmission from visitor's BSS existing inside the private space. |
